WebJul 5, 2024 · The approach is supposed to ensure that plant growth is 10 times faster and the resulting plantation is 30 times denser than usual. Miyawaki method helps to create a forest in just 20 to 30 years, while through conventional methods it takes anywhere between 200 to 300 years. Their habitat … WebApr 9, 2024 · Total Protected Areas (PAs) 998. 5.28. As of Jan 2024, there were 998 notified protected areas covering 5.28% of India’s land area. This is far below Target 11 of the Aichi Targets – which states that by 2024, at least 17% of terrestrial and inland water areas should be conserved under Protected Areas.
